Title: I Can't Win Against Fire by Adding Fuel
She's like a poorly set alarm clock,
with a gaze that stings even
when silence falls.
She twists her lips into a grimace,
reflects a wry laugh.
She's a strength, or perhaps a weakness
that knows no other language?
I'm taking a pause,
I don't extinguish fire with another fire.
He who shouts doesn't listen
—so I remain silent and wait
until the echo of my own words tires her out.
Kasia Dominik (Poland)
